Moving Forward January 2018

Happy New Year!

Snow is falling in the West.  Let’s hope this continues throughout the snowmobile season and throughout the snowmobile areas.

Safety is our number one priority.  Stay on the trails and obey all laws.

Although PSSA announces the opening of trails you should always check with the forest, park or clubs where you intend to ride.  Our website (pasnow.org) contains links to most areas of the state.  The map tab contains information on all the clubs throughout the state.   Click on a region and the club information will be there.  Snocams also show the conditions of the area.

Ride safe.

PSSA is making plans to host several groomer training classes for members next year.   The last training classes were held several years ago.  Grooming trails is a science and depends on conditions not just the amount of snow on the trails.  Thank the groomers who donate their time to groom late at night and early in the morning.

Serving Snowmobilers in PA

PSSA is a statewide membership organization committed to enhancing the Pennsylvania snowmobiling experience of family recreation, fellowship, and tourism, by striving to assure high quality trails and safe, environmentally-responsible recreational use of snowmobiles.

PSSA Board Meetings

PSSA holds a monthly meeting of the Board & Regional Directors on the 3rd Wednesday of each month at 7:30pm. Members are invited to attend.
